Lithium batteries have gained popularity due to their lightweight construction, ability to perform well in extreme temperatures, and longer lifespan compared to other battery types. Unlike alkaline batteries, lithium batteries provide a higher energy density, which means they can store more energy in the same amount of space. This efficiency is particularly beneficial in devices that require a consistent and long-lasting power supply.
